Summer plans in Lanzarote
1. Enjoy the beaches of Lanzarote Lanzarote is famous for its beaches with crystal clear waters and volcanic landscapes. During the summer, you can't miss a day on the beaches of Papagayo, a group of protected coves with turquoise waters perfect for relaxing or snorkeling. Other recommended beaches are Famara, ideal for surfers, and Playa Blanca, which offers a quiet environment to enjoy a day in the sun.
2. Visit the Timanfaya National Park An essential plan in summer is to explore the Timanfaya National Park. With its impressive volcanic landscapes, the park offers guided bus tours that allow you to delve into a desert landscape and learn more about the island's volcanic activity. Don't forget to visit El Diablo restaurant, where food is cooked using the area's geothermal heat.
3. Tour the Cueva de los Verdes A spectacular place to explore in summer is the Cueva de los Verdes, a volcanic formation that offers a unique guided tour. During the tour, you will discover how these impressive caverns were formed and learn about their history as a refuge during pirate times.
4. Enjoy a day in the Cactus Garden Designed by architect César Manrique, the Cactus Garden is one of the most unique spaces in Lanzarote. During the summer, it is the perfect place to enjoy a walk surrounded by more than 1,000 species of cacti from around the world. The architecture and volcanic landscape create a unique atmosphere that you cannot miss.
